"Massimilla Doni" by Honoré de Balzac is a short story published between 1837 and 1839. Set in Venice's opera world, it follows Prince Emilio Memmi's divided heart between the pure, platonic love he shares with the Duchess Massimilla Doni and his shameful attraction to the sensual singer Clara Tinti. Yet the love story serves merely as a framework for Balzac's passionate exploration of Rossini's music, the art of opera, and Venetian aristocratic life centered around La Fenice opera house.
